Title: The Innovative Contributions of Lonnie Oscar Davies, Jr.
Introduction
Lonnie Oscar Davies, Jr. is a notable inventor based in Newton, IA, with a remarkable portfolio of seven patents to his name. His inventions primarily focus on enhancing the functionality and reliability of fluid valves, showcasing his expertise in engineering and innovation.
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is for methods and apparatus to align a seat ring in a valve. This invention involves a fluid valve that features a valve body with a curved internal surface designed to accommodate a seat ring, which has a sealing surface to interact with a movable control member. The innovative design includes a curved surface on the seat ring that engages the valve body's internal surface, optimizing the alignment process.
Another significant contribution from Davies includes a floating ball valve seal equipped with dynamic and static C-seals. This seal assembly is designed for a rotary ball valve with a top-mounted bonnet, enabling the assembly to be installed and removed without the need to detach the valve from the pipeline. The assembly incorporates a seal ring that is biased toward the valve's ball element and includes a seal carrier that is securely fastened to the valve body with multiple bolts. This invention effectively addresses potential leak paths with primary and secondary seals to prevent fluid flow.
